The image depicts an agricultural scene within a greenhouse or polytunnel complex in Cam Ly, Da Lat, Vietnam. A muddy, reddish-brown dirt path, showing signs of recent traffic, stretches into the background, bisecting the frame. To the left of the path, a rustic, makeshift structure, likely a shed or small building, is constructed from corrugated metal sheets and wooden planks. Portions of this structure are covered with blue tarpaulin or fabric. A thick mass of dark green vines and foliage extensively covers the top and side of this building. Overhead, black electrical wires are visible. On the side of the structure, a white sign with red text is partially discernible, displaying "ENTRANCE," "CÂY GIỐNG" (Vietnamese for 'seedlings' or 'plant saplings'), and a phone number: "0975 681 310." Some discarded debris is scattered along the path's edge next to this structure. To the right, a greenhouse facility is visible, featuring blue metal support frames and a white, translucent covering that appears somewhat worn and partially drawn back. Inside, rows of young green plants or seedlings are growing in rich, reddish-brown soil, with occasional small yellow flowers dotting the beds. The sky is overcast and uniformly light grey, suggesting a cloudy day, and the muddy path indicates damp conditions, possibly from recent rain. No individuals are present in the frame, but the scene clearly points to active cultivation and agricultural operations within the controlled environment of the greenhouses.
